Opportunity for social entrepreneurs in Sri Lanka

19 January 2016 06:30 pm

SocialStarters (UK) is offering a unique training and development programme to a select group of social entrepreneurs in Sri Lanka starting in February 2016. 
This collaborative consultancy programme will be delivered by experienced international volunteer specialists.

Together with Social Enterprise Lanka, British Council and Good Market, SocialStarters aims to deliver several of these programmes in 2016 in Sri Lanka. Working with skilled professionals from around the world, SocialStarters brings to Sri Lanka a team of specialists from some of the top organisations in the world, specialising in the fields of marketing, communications, packaging, e-commerce, finance, business modelling, strategy and more.

SocialStarters matches them with early-stage social enterprises or non-governmental organisations (NGOs) looking to build sustainable social business models.
